DECTRIS SINGLA® detector is a hybrid-pixel electron-counting camera optimized for Life Science applications. With a sensitive area of roughly 1,000 x 1,000-pixels, it is suitable for Cryo-Electron Microscopy (cryoEM) and Micro-Electron Diffraction (microED) applications. Experiments in single-particle analysis and cryo-electron tomography also benefit greatly from this detector’s speed. In addition, SINGLA detector’s fast readout speed (exceeding 2,000 frames per second), combined with its superior dynamic range, make it the ideal detector for small-molecule and 3D micro-crystallography. The detector is bottom-mounted and compatible with JEOL and Thermo Fisher Scientific Transmission Electron Microscopes (TEM).

  • Fast & Accurate: detector’s direct electron detection at fast frame rate allow for optimal data collection at lower energies (100 keV), enabling low-dose electron microscopy.
  • Compatible: DECTRIS SINGLA® detector is compatible with the SerialEM program.

Detector Specifications*

Number of pixels (W x H)

1,028 x 1,062

Active area (W x H)

[

mm²

]

77.1 x 79.7 

Pixel size (W x H)

[

µm²

]

75 x 75

Sensor material

Silicon (Si)

Energy range

[

keV

]

5.0 - 200

Frame rate (max.)

[

Hz

]

2,250 (16-bit); 4,500 (8-bit)

Count rate (max.)

[

el/s/pixel

]

107

Detective Quantum Efficiency, DQE(0)

0.9 at 100 kV, 0.8 at 200 kV

Detector mounting

Bottom, on-axis

Case Study

Reducing electron energies from the current standard to 100 keV offers both savings in terms of costs and potentially improved imaging for Cryo-Electron Microscopy (cryoEM). Hybrid-pixel direct electron detectors could play a major role in this revolution. 

Publication: CryoEM at 100 keV: a Demonstration and Prospects, IUCrJ Vol. 6, November 2019
